#359ee4 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#359ee4 is composed of 20.8% red, 62% green and 89.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 76.8% cyan, 30.7% magenta, 0% yellow and 10.6% black. It has a hue angle of 204 degrees, a saturation of 76.4% and a lightness of 55.1%. #359ee4 color hex could be obtained by blending #6affff with #003dc9. Closest websafe color is: #3399cc.

#359ee4 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#359ee4 has RGB values of R:53, G:158, B:228 and CMYK values of C:0.77, M:0.31, Y:0, K:0.11. Its decimal value is 3514084.
